Understanding Technical Specifications and Material Grades

Procuring cold rolled stainless steel coils requires a precise understanding of the material's physical and chemical characteristics, as these attributes directly dictate performance in downstream manufacturing. The core product category is defined by the "Cold Rolled" technique, a process that reduces the thickness of the steel at room temperature to achieve superior surface finishes and tighter dimensional tolerances compared to hot-rolled alternatives. Buyers must first verify the specific grade within the 300 Series, which is the most common classification for general industrial applications. The market data indicates a range of specific alloy models available, including 201, 202, 304, 316, 316L, and 430. Each of these grades offers distinct corrosion resistance and mechanical properties; for instance, the 300 series generally provides higher corrosion resistance, while the 316 and 316L variants are specifically noted for enhanced performance in chloride-rich environments.

Dimensional consistency is another critical technical parameter. The standard specifications observed in the supply chain include widths such as 1000mm, 1220mm, 1250mm, and 1500mm. Lengths are similarly variable, with common standard sizes including 1220x2440mm, 1500x3000mm, 1250x2500mm, and 1000x2000mm. However, buyers should note that "Customized" is a frequently listed attribute for both width and length, meaning that standard dimensions may not apply to every transaction. The surface finish is equally vital for aesthetic and functional requirements. The observed surface treatments range from No.1 and 2B (standard mill finishes) to Ba (bright annealed), Hairline, Polished, Mirror, 8K, and colored finishes. The specific selection of a surface finish, such as "Polished" or "Grinding," must align with the intended application, whether it is for decorative purposes or functional wear resistance.

Compliance, Certification, and International Standards

In the global stainless steel market, compliance with international standards is non-negotiable for ensuring material integrity and safety. The sourcing landscape is heavily regulated by a matrix of recognized standards bodies. The primary standards applicable to these coils include AISI, ASTM, DIN, EN, GB, JIS, and ISO. A single supplier listing may reference multiple standards simultaneously, such as AISI, ASTM, DIN, EN, GB, JIS, and IBR, indicating a capability to meet diverse regional requirements. Buyers must verify that the specific coil ordered conforms to the standard required by their local regulations or the specifications of their end-product. For example, the European market often demands adherence to DIN 1624 or EN 10139 for surface standards, while North American projects may strictly require ASTM or AISI compliance.

Certification serves as the formal validation of these standards. The supply chain data highlights a robust array of certifications, including ISO, RoHS, JIS, AISI, ASTM, GB, EN, DIN, and IBR. The presence of ISO certification is particularly significant, as it often implies adherence to quality management systems, though specific ISO 9001 status should be verified on a case-by-case basis rather than assumed. Additionally, RoHS compliance is critical for applications involving electronics or consumer goods, ensuring the material is free from restricted hazardous substances. When evaluating a supplier, procurement teams should request the specific test certificates that correspond to the ordered grade and standard. It is important to treat these certifications as observations of the supplier's current capabilities rather than universal guarantees for every SKU. A supplier may list "ISO" and "RoHS" generally, but the specific batch of coils must be accompanied by a mill test certificate (MTC) that validates the chemical composition and mechanical properties against the cited standards.

Cost Drivers and Pricing Dynamics

The pricing structure for cold rolled stainless steel coils is influenced by a complex interplay of raw material costs, processing complexity, and logistical factors. The observed price range in the market is exceptionally broad, spanning from $0.50 to $3,180 per unit. This variance is not indicative of a single product but rather reflects differences in grade, thickness, surface finish, and order volume. The high-end of this range likely corresponds to specialized grades like 316L with mirror finishes or custom dimensions, while the lower end may represent standard 201 or 304 grades in basic mill finishes.

Several specific cost drivers must be analyzed during the budgeting phase. First, the "Coil Weight" is a primary determinant; while some listings indicate a standard pack weight of 3 tons per pack, others offer "Customized" or "Customizable" weights, which can impact the unit price. Second, the surface treatment adds significant cost. A simple 2B finish is generally more economical than a "Polished," "Mirror," or "8K" finish, which requires additional labor and machinery. Third, the "Special Use" classification, such as "Wear Resistant Steel" or "High-strength Steel Plate," often commands a premium due to the specialized metallurgy involved. Finally, the "Nature of Business" of the supplier, described as an "Integration of Industry and Trade," suggests that pricing may vary based on whether the buyer is purchasing directly from a mill or through a trading entity. Buyers should also consider the "Price Term," which typically includes FOB, EXW, CFR, and CIF. These terms dictate who bears the cost of freight and insurance, significantly affecting the landed cost of the material.

Typical Applications and Usage Scenarios

Cold rolled stainless steel coils are versatile materials utilized across a wide spectrum of industries. The "Application" field in the supply data highlights specific use cases, including "Mold & Dies," "Boiler Plate," and general "Cutting Tools." The "Special Use" attributes further refine these applications, pointing to "Measuring Tools," "Cutters in Common Steel," and high-strength structural components. The choice of grade and surface finish is directly tied to these applications. For instance, "Mold & Dies" applications often require high-strength steel plates with precise dimensional stability, while "Boiler Plate" applications demand materials that can withstand high temperatures and pressures, necessitating strict adherence to GB or ASTM standards.

The surface finish also dictates the application. "Polished" and "Mirror" finishes are typically reserved for architectural cladding, elevator interiors, or decorative trim where aesthetics are paramount. In contrast, "No.1" or "2B" finishes are more common in industrial settings where the material will be further processed or painted, such as in the manufacturing of chemical tanks or food processing equipment. The "Edge" specification, noted as "Slit edge" in some listings, is crucial for applications requiring precise cutting or welding, as it ensures the material can be fed into automated machinery without jamming.
